Position Summary:

The Sr. Security Analyst serves as a member of the Security Governance, Risk, and Compliance team to maintain the confidentiality, integrity and availability of sensitive company information. Responsibilities include a diverse set of IT security subject areas such as: HIPAA and Sarbanes-Oxley (SOX) compliance, SOC 1& 2, ISO 27001k, risk management, incident response, business resiliency preparedness, PII data protection, and identity and access management. This role is expected to design and develop programs to improve security standards, processes, procedures and solutions and to transfer knowledge to other Security Team Member roles.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Perform the end to end cyber third-party risk management process including risk profiling, risk assessment, and risk monitoring/reporting
  • Work with business line owners to inventory third parties and manage associated risks
  • Drive process improvement within the third party / customer inquiry program
  • Manage the organization’s Trust Center platform
  • Manage responses to customer inquiries about SPS security practices and the completion of customer questionnaires
  • Work with business partners in legal, accounts payable, and procurement
  • Collaborate with others to understand processes, procedures, applications, and technologies
  • Drive application and technology compliance with corporate and regulatory policies/standards, and industry best practices
  • Design and develop programs to improve security standards, processes, procedures and solutions; transfer knowledge to other security team members
  • Participate in project work; perform security specific project tasks; lead large work streams
  • Position Reports to the Sr. Manager of Security; has no Direct Reports

Required Qualifications:

  • Bachelor’s Degree plus at least 5 years of relevant experience; Master’s degree plus at least 2 years of relevant experience; or equ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Experience with planning, cybersecurity third part risk managment
  • Experience working with GRC Tools
  • Experience working with vendors, auditors, assessors, customer relations.
  • Prior participation or responsibility for audits and assessments

Preferred Qualifications:

  • One or more industry certification - CISSP, CISM, CISA, CTPRP
  • Privacy operations experience
  • Retail experience; working with technology and software
  • Strong business acumen - network, system or application design, implementation or support
  • System administration with experience across multiple platforms and applications
